Oh wow! We like both hotels! Not sure if you have watched our Cambria video, but we had the suite, with two queens in one room and a living area and kitchenette in the other room. We remember that room being very clean. It was also very quiet in the room with the beds because it was separated from the door to the hallway. Both hotels have a nice included breakfast. Cambria’s breakfast room can get a bit crowded and chaotic. The waffle machines were the most crowded. The lines move fast for the other hot food. Cambria is further away from the parks. But it is located near a lot of food options. Cambria shares a parking lot with a Starbucks, habit burger, and jersey mikes sandwiches. There is an ART stop right next to the Cambria that you can use if you don’t want to walk. We would walk to the Disney Toy Story parking lot and use the free shuttles to Disneyland. One other thing we really liked about the room at Cambria was there are two showers. It made getting ready a lot faster for our family of 4. Plus, not sure if you have kids, but the water park at Cambria looks amazing as well! If you will have car, the parking and resort fee at the Cambria can add up fast. We would stay at both again.
